ARLINGTON, Va. | January 23, 2024 – Brian Chase, Founder and Principal of Landmark Property Services, Inc. in Richmond, Va., has officially joined the National Apartment Association’s (NAA) Board of Directors as 2024 Secretary. Chase was formally installed at NAA’s Assembly of Delegates, held in San Diego last November.

Chase has vast experience across the rental housing industry. In 1992, he earned his Bachelor of Science in Property Management from Virginia Tech. For more than 20 years, Chase has served as Founder and Principal of Landmark Property Services, Inc., managing more than 4,000 units across the Mid-Atlantic and leading in industry analytics and property management services.

Over the years, Chase has demonstrated his commitment to servant leadership across NAA. Most recently, Chase served as Co-Chair of the 2023 Apartmentalize Committee that assembled a conference and exposition with more than 12,000 attendees from across the country.

“Brian’s vast leadership experience in rental housing – both across NAA and in Richmond with his company – makes him an incredible asset to Chair Snyder and the full NAA leadership team,” said NAA President & CEO Bob Pinnegar. “I couldn’t be more excited to welcome Brian as NAA’s 2024 Secretary and look forward to working alongside him as we advance real operational and policy solutions for the rental housing industry.”

NAA’s 2024 leadership includes Chair Rick Snyder, R.A. Snyder Properties, San Diego, Calif.; Chair-Elect Alan King, Berkshire Residential Investment, Alpharetta, Ga.; Vice Chair Chris Burns, Lincoln Property Company, Duluth, Ga.; Treasurer Jeannette Cox, Oddo Development, Lenexa, Kan.; Secretary Brian Chase, Landmark Property Services, Inc., Richmond, Va. and Immediate Past Chair Ronda Puryear, Management Services Corporation, Charlottesville, Va.

About NAA
The National Apartment Association (NAA) serves as the leading voice and preeminent resource through advocacy, education, and collaboration on behalf of the rental housing industry As a federation of 141 state, local and global affiliates, NAA represents more than 12 million apartment homes globally. NAA believes that rental housing is a valuable partner in every community that emphasizes integrity, accountability, collaboration, community responsibility, inclusivity and innovation.
